question 19 points 3 why may the impact of introducing an organism into an ecosystem be very harsh to the native organisms? new organisms may not have natural predators. natural predators are very numerous. introducing new organisms enhances the size of the population in the ecosystem introducing new organism leads to the development of biodiversity

Explanation:

Brief Explanations

When a new organism is introduced, if it has no natural predators in the new ecosystem, it can reproduce unchecked and out - compete native organisms for resources, harming them. Other options either do not explain harm to native organisms (enhancing population size or biodiversity development) or are counter - intuitive (numerous natural predators would likely limit rather than harm native organisms).

Answer:

New organisms may not have natural predators.
